Understanding the Scope of Waste in Large Facilities
Facility renovations generate a wide variety of debris across different areas at the same time. Unlike smaller projects, where waste may come from a single work zone, large facilities produce materials across floors, wings, and departments simultaneously.
Common waste streams include:
- Drywall, studs, and ceiling systems
- Flooring materials such as tile, carpet, and vinyl
- Mechanical, electrical, and plumbing components
- Fixtures, cabinetry, and built-in structures
- Packaging from new equipment and materials
- Mixed construction debris from multiple trades
Because of this diversity, waste handling must be structured and adaptable to different conditions within the same project.

Integrating Waste Handling into Project Planning
Successful facility renovations begin with a clear waste management plan. Contractors should evaluate the scope of the project and determine how debris will be handled from start to finish.
Planning typically includes:
- Estimating total debris volume by phase
- Identifying container locations for different areas
- Coordinating pickup schedules
- Establishing cleanup expectations for all crews
By addressing these elements early, contractors can ensure that waste handling supports the overall construction process.

Managing Vertical Waste Movement
In multi-level facilities, debris must often be moved from upper floors to ground-level containers. This adds complexity to the waste handling process.
Common methods include:
- Using freight elevators for debris transport
- Establishing designated stairwell routes
- Implementing debris chutes where feasible
- Creating temporary staging areas on lower levels
Coordinating these systems ensures that debris can be removed efficiently without disrupting other activities.
Coordinating with Active Facility Operations
Many large facility renovations take place while parts of the building remain operational. Hospitals, offices, and schools often continue to function during construction.
This requires contractors to:
- Limit disruption to occupants
- Maintain clear access to critical areas
- Control noise and debris movement
- Schedule waste removal during low-traffic periods
Careful coordination helps ensure that construction activities do not interfere with daily operations.
Scheduling Consistent Pickup and Service
Because debris is generated continuously across large facilities, regular pickup and service are essential. Waiting until containers are full can lead to overflow and congestion.
Contractors should:
- Monitor container usage across all zones
- Schedule pickups before capacity is reached
- Adjust service frequency based on activity levels
Consistent service ensures that disposal capacity remains available throughout the project.
